Completion – Community Design getting Price, Relational to own Function

You are looking at the coach, on course house. A small sick yet not all that tired, you opt to listen to particular Bon Jovi. Toward 2nd thought, we should check out one of his films (Shout Wolf comes to mind). The latest iPhone’s limelight research is a useful one. Input “Bon Jovi” since keyword, and also the media athlete usually effortlessly find each other its sounds and you can videos – one or two more kinds – kept to the product.

Common surgery like the of those over constantly make use of a beneficial relational database government system (RDBMS). Brand new database, let’s call-it Media Collection, represent around three tables Singer, Record album and you may Movie where in actuality the labels of the artisans, albums and you may film headings try held respectively. When a certain artist is chosen, such Bon Jovi in our analogy, an excellent SQL inquire was given in order to retrieve all the records and you will movie titles that belong for the chosen singer. The information returned try exhibited towards new iphone monitor, usually in the alphabetical acquisition.

Relational Investigation Design Faults

This type of seemingly simple actions let you know a couple simple flaws inherent into the relational study model. The initial weakness is the fact that for each dating demands content articles in dining tables of the it. For example, the Singer and you will Record album tables need consist of which means care for a line that areas the brand new brands of your own musicians and artists therefore an excellent link between an artist in addition to their albums are built. It indicates additional storage space together with programming overhead was expected to hold the one or two articles “during the sync.” Modifying the name off a musician means most of the Album records regarding singer have to have its “singer term” column up-to-date.

The following weakness, therefore the so much more relevant part of this particular article, is that the one relationships might only include several tables, the primary trick (main) table therefore the overseas key (referencing) table. Within the Sounds Collection databases, both the Album table plus the Film dining table need site the latest Singer dining table. As a result of this restrict, two independent relationship must be outlined; one that comes with the latest Record album dining table reference to the Musician dining table and one with the Movie table referencing the brand new Artist desk.

Ineffective Studies Recovery Procedure – Relational Data Model

Which translates into a very ineffective investigation recovery process whenever seeking all records and you may movies associated with the a musician. When you look at the very first procedure, this new databases program retrieves most of the related albums in the Record desk and you may locations the end result invest a short-term place. When you look at the 2nd process, the same process because first is carried out, just this time around it retrieves results from Films. The very last operation merges the two influence establishes, re-orders him or her if necessary, and productivity the new merged effect place.

Brand new inefficiency of your relational design ount of data about database is relatively small and there was plentiful calculating financing readily available, particularly because it is not unusual today getting the average individual having a computer with a 2GHz twin-center Central processing unit which have 2GB away from recollections and an effective 500GB hard drive. Likewise, there is certainly a quickly emerging marketplace for short servers that require a databases system (DBMS) – mobile devices, cellphone music professionals, and you will GPS equipment, to name a few. That have limited Cpu price and recollections, these types of hand-kept systems will benefit considerably regarding a DBMS that enables having flexible and you can effective analysis shops and you will recovery with respect to each other performance and you will computer incorporate.

Circle Database Model

A sophisticated sort of the fresh hierarchical studies model, the latest network design signifies data for the a forest regarding facts. Matchmaking ranging from tables (records) is expressed because the set. A set possess one mother or father number (owner) and something or maybe more boy records (members). Associated info within the a flat try actually linked of the suggestions, in place of of the complimentary backup columns as well as the case in the the latest relational research design.

Records Of just one Owner

The fresh network databases design lets records out of several desk as associated with the one holder checklist of another desk. This provides you with one advantage on the fresh new relational equivalent whenever querying is a result of several foreign-key tables with the one to first-key table. From the Mass media Range databases, the Record album and you will Motion picture facts can be members of the fresh new Artist number in one put, due to the fact found within the Profile 2. Consequently both albums and you will movies to possess a given musician is going to be recovered in a single operation. That it eliminates the need shop and you will possibly lso are-order temporary contributes to the center of new operation, causing top query show. Without the need to shop and keep backup articles circle databases together with help reduce drive room and you can memories usage.

Results Research study

Real-lifetime data means that new results obtain and you can funding offers from having fun with system databases can be extremely extreme. From inside the a document framework using a good about three-ways relationship one of the Singer, Album and you will Song dining tables, all of our SQL developers compared the information modification and ask efficiency out of the fresh relational and you will community database activities having fun with one another pc assistance and quick, user equipment. They discovered that the latest circle design made use of 29 % smaller computer room to store an equivalent amount of suggestions and you will matchmaking than just this new relational analysis model. All the storage offers will be caused by replacement this new Singer-Record album plus the Record album-Tune overseas-secret indices which have set guidance.

Removing this type of research formations got a big influence on the new shops requirements because a regular B-Forest directory means just as much as 1.3 x the room regarding just what it indexes. Nevertheless they found that brand new system databases design reached around 23 minutes most useful type performance or over in order to 123 moments less ask performance, while the revealed into the Table step one.

Some other management standards indicate additional studies formations as well as other methods of storage space and you will accessing the information and knowledge. The brand new resulting program may put a few dining tables no dating, otherwise numerous dining tables associated with the complex relationships. Once the relational analysis model is the de- facto simple, we have now know that it does not https://www.datingranking.net/biggercity-review/ constantly supply the optimum choices to get more cutting-edge studies management troubles. Choosing the appropriate research model, or even merging numerous models, can create a far more productive effects as compared to relational data model by yourself. The result is significant savings, boosting top quality and you will a sophisticated user experience.

Since relational data model is very well-known for its simplicity, it entails secret and you will directory dining tables and this significantly slows down an enthusiastic software. The system database design brings shorter the means to access the details and you will ‘s the optimum opportinity for a quick software. When you simply click your preferred singer and discover the latest a number of its 20-as well as albums and you can film titles in the a moment in your mass media user, it may you should be passionate by the a system-design databases system beneath the bonnet. Raima Database Director control each other designs, find out more about our complex data acting otherwise download a no cost trial now.